    Police: 2 cars stolen, 4 burglarized in Montville

    Montville — Four cars were burglarized and two others were stolen early Thursday, including one belonging to former Emergency Management Director Ray Occhialini, police Lt. Leonard Bunnell said.

    Bunnell said Occhialini’s black 2018 Hyundai Tucson was stolen from Andersen Lane and later found in Hartford.

    A white 2013 Hyundai Santa Fe with Connecticut plates that read WLP6389, taken from Lake Drive, remains missing.

    Keys were left inside both vehicles, Bunnell said.

    Bunnell said the thief or thieves also rummaged through one car on Mayo Avenue, two on Lake Drive and another on Florida Drive, sometimes stealing items from within.

    “The area has gone from north of Oxoboxo Lake to Old Colchester (Road) headed south to the (Montville) Manor and beyond,” he said. “That’s quite a big area. In order for someone to cover this much area, they’ve got to be dropped off. Walking through would’ve taken way too much time.”

    “I’m just telling people they’ve got to keep their cars locked,” Bunnell said.

    State police also are investigating a rash of car break-ins and thefts in Colchester and Salem. One of the cars stolen out of Salem also was recovered in Hartford.

    Anyone with information about the Montville thefts can call town police at (860) 848-7510.
